Fuck "Temple", fuck its way too big size, and fuck the Hyrule Fight Club. Whoever designed that stage should burn in hell! Mr. Game & Watch was a good and simple man who paid his taxes and mortgage; he didn't need to be screwed over by Mewtwo like this.

Desiree was this close to slamming the controller into the ground and rending it into the millions of pieces that was her fragile ego, but it was one of those official Nintendo silver Gamecube controllers. Those cost money.

Most importantly, Violet probably wouldn't appreciate the gesture.

It was a little strange, honestly—Violet being here in Dad's combination man cave and game room, playing Project M with a hacked Wii and a 4K TV while most of the other fuckers at school were stuck at the Ivy & Friends Convention. Not that it was a bad thing, no; it was actually, dare Desiree say, a "blast". It was a good thing Parker hooked her up a couple of months back or else they'd be stuck with Brawl, something decidedly less of a "blast". They were cultured ladies, after all.

It really was more fun than just fighting randoms on Fortnite alone all night, even including the fact that she adored the new Star Power dance emote and was obligated to show off on as many defaults as possible. There was no challenge in that, though. At least Violet was a fair contender, or rather she would be if she actually knew how to L cancel.

Facts didn't matter anyway, as right now Mr. Game & Watch was Mr. Black & Blue. All Desiree could do was watch the carnage as the damage percentage reached into the 300's from the combination of unrelenting grabs and Confusion. Soon, the bloodbath was finished as Desiree's character ricocheted off the wall and shot straight into the abyss below. She stopped mashing the control stick and accepted her fate.

"Game!" went the digital announcer accompanied with the overly dramatic red-and-black font. The screen then transitioned into the victory results. Mewtwo won, but only because RNJesus decided their fate by letting the computer pick the stage. No other reasons.

Desiree set the controller down. "I'm choosing the next stage."

Temple rules.

But what was more important, truly, was how the situation had totally flipped in the weeks since "The Bench Incident," as Violet had started to refer to it in her memories. After she stomped up to her room and attempted to cry for a few hours, she felt like everything must have been ended right then and there. Now, she felt on top of the world. The shyness she felt from her feelings was replaced by boldness, still because of those flutters in her chest, but redirected towards daring.

Which is why she hoped that maybe sometime later tonight, Violet could try something. Something that it was about time she attempted to do in a serious time.

But that was in the future. As for right now, Temple rules.

Sure, maybe it wasn't the best stage to go to when playing competitively, but right now Violet and Desiree were just messing around. Violet had played Project M a good deal before—she had Dolphin, a Gamecube and Wii emulator, on her computer—but she had mostly stuck to Brawl. The Subspace Emissary felt like it was built for Brawl's mechanics, not P.M's, and that and event matches were what she spent most of her time doing. She didn't really want to try netplay with other people online. Anther's Ladder was intimidating, and none of her online friends on any of the message boards or chat servers or whathaveyou had Dolphin, or Gamecube controllers for that matter. Not that she'd asked.

Violet won the match handily. She hadn't even really needed to L-Cancel all that much, even though she had been making it a point to try that more tonight. The timing was strange, with Mewtwo. Maybe she'd try a different character? Briefly, she considered setting it to random, but decided against it. She didn't want to rub salt in any wounds Desiree might have after getting utterly destroyed, last time.

"Sure," Violet said, "but, um, could I suggest Yoshi's Island? We haven't played there yet, I think."

After several more minutes with the affirmation that Violet had left, Desiree stepped out of the bathroom. Her face was still red, still puffy. Splashing some cold water helped, but now her face was visibly moist even as hard as she scrubbed with a towel. But she couldn't stay in there all night, as much as she wanted.

The hallway was eeriely quiet. Desiree limped back to the game room and peaked in the crack in the door. Violet was sitting down.

Desiree looked away. What was she even supposed to tell her? But she had to, she had to say something. Maybe she'd know what to do. after all.

Desiree grabbed the handle and slowly pushed it open, revealing herself to Violet like a specter. She was ready to vomit any second now.

"I...," she said while looking at the couch. She placed the side of her finger on her mouth and bit it. Her words cluttered together like gibberish. "He's... he's not moving. Not breathing. I just picked him up and I... I..."

Her hand shook, her breathing erratic. Her heart continued to race.

She sniffled.

"...Toby's dead."

Emotionally heavy. Violet nodded.

Death is real, she reminded herself. A year ago she had heard that tragic Mount Eerie album and felt like she knew for the first time how awkward and strange other people's grief would be. Now she was watching it. Of course, it was about a pet now. Not a wife of ten, eleven, twelve years.

She also reminded herself not to say anything weird.

As nice as she knew that she usually was to people,—knowing this not because of any feedback but because she knew that she went out of her way to be nice to people—she also knew that occasionally she said some weird, weird things. Not every conversation needed a reference to third stream jazz, or an obscure Sega Genesis game. Even weirder is when she made a reference to something she hadn't played or seen or listened to yet but knew enough about to make a reference to.

Right now she was about to say something on a whole new level of weird shit though. Weird enough to warrant the swear. Weird enough to maybe need a bit more time to ruminate in her think pan. Weird enough that she might get kicked out if she said it. Weird enough that she was worried that under a certain microscope she could be looked at as someone who used others for her own strange occult experiments and practices in their times of need instead of providing human care and assurance that people wanted and actually desired, rather than the nice and just human being that she felt like she actually was, and she was unsure if she wanted to take the gamble that she was about to take, with Desiree, that gamble being that she was about to say some weird shit.

"...I could help you speak to him," she mumbled, staring at the ground as hotness enveloped her chest and face.
